From the general principle of immunity from seizure of State property, this paper move into the topic of the exceptions thereto legally referred to, in order to verify the applicability of the precautionary measure of garnishee on such in appropriate cases, when individuals advance business processes before the contentiousadministrative courts in an attempt to defend their interests and the payment of money by the State as a result of contracts, judgments, labor claims, arbitration awards or other effective document. The purpose was clearly to establish the applicable rules in such events, thus providing objective and reliable response to the problems caused both by the different positions on the issue adopted by the legislature, as also by difficulties in classifying State assets and income in order to determine its nature and the real possibility of garnishee. All this, along with the reference to judicial rulings adopted as a basic conceptual support since from this perspective realize a matching line of thinking on the part of senior relevant agencies.
